Handling and storage requirements still apply, so don’t move things for the sake of it. Make a plan: - Select the nearest safe location to move your works from harms way. Methods for recovery of material vary greatly with the type of damage, media, priority, extent of damage, etc. If wet, air-drying is the most appropriate for photographs, discs and tapes: - Place damp objects in a cool (not warm) and dry environment on a clean surface and allow to dry slowly. If soiled, clean with distilled cold water and contact a media conservator to clean before drying. Fungus can begin to grow within 24 hours.
